Short-term leases, from three to six months, give tenants the flexibility they need. They are great for moving for work or other big changes.

term lease agreement lasts anywhere from three to six months, or can go monthtomonth until the tenant decides to move out. Longterm leases are anything longer than six months and can go up to 15 months before needing to make a new lease.

Leases typically run for one year or more. Any lease for less than 12 months is considered short-term. The most common terms for a short-term lease are six months or three months. This lease length is ideal if you're working or studying in a new area for a short period of time. For those looking for a longer-term approach, some apartments also offer 18-month leases or even two-year leases.
